Government Support
On May 26th 2022 the Government announced a package of support to help households with the cosy of living rises and high energy prices including a Cost of Living Scheme and Energy Price Guarantee.
Full details of all the latest support available and how it will be paid is available from GOV.UK.

MoneyHelper
MoneyHelper provides free impartial support and advice on managing your money including a series of cost of living guides and a range of tools and calculators.
Citizens Advice
Citizens Advice details the extra help you could get from the Goverrrnment and your local council and actions you could take if you're struggling with the cost of living.
PayPlan
PayPlan provides free debt advice including help with contacting people you owe money to and arranging lower payments to make things more affordable.and selecting the right debt solution to payi off debts.
National Energy Action (NEA)
National Energy Action (NEA) offer a range of advice and support to help with your energy bills.
Tax Help Older People
Tax Help Older People is a charity service providing free, independent help and advice for older people with tax problems who cannot afford to pay for professional tax advice.
